Founded in 1967, Sheridan has grown from a locally-based college of 400 students to a dynamic institution with over 14, 000 full-time and 35,000 continuing education students. Now Sheridan attracts students from across Canada and around the globe. It is nationally and internationally recognized for excellence in business, digital media and communications, performing arts, visual arts and design, applied computing and telecommunications, engineering and manufacturing sciences, and community service studies. The Sheridan Institute of Technology and Advanced Learning is one of Canada's premier polytechnic institutes dedicated to exceptional applied learning and graduate success.
AcademicsProgram offerings include variety of programs and credentials including pre-apprenticeship and apprenticeship training, one-year certificate and graduate certificates, two- and three-year diplomas, and Bachelor's degrees in applied areas of study. We also offer a number of collaborative degree programs through partnerships with the University of Toronto at Mississauga, York University and Brock University. Sheridan offers:6 college certificate programs, 54 diploma and advanced diploma programs, 7 applied bachelor's degrees, 6 collaborative degrees, 24 graduate certificate programs. Sheridan consists of 5 Academic Schools:Animation, Arts & Design, Business, Community and Liberal Studies, Applied Computing and Engineering Sciences, Continuing Education and Corporate Training.
Distance LearningSheridan offers more than 200 courses online that are completely flexible and allow students to learn in convenient time. All courses have online instructors, helping you and providing feedback.
